The Annie Lennox Collection reissued on vinyl
2LP set back in print

Annie Lennox’s 2009 ‘best of’, The Annie Lennox Collection, is being reissued on vinyl next month.
The 14-track selection features songs from her four studio albums issued to that point, alongside two exclusive recordings: a cover of Ash’s ‘Shining Light’ and a her version of Keane’s ‘Closer Now’ which she retitled ‘Pattern of My Life’.
The Collection was issued on vinyl at the time, but has been out of print for ages and commands high prices on the resale market. The price of the reissue at the time of writing on Amazon UK is particularly attractive!

Annie’s fourth studio album, 2007’s Songs of Mass Destruction is also reissued on vinyl alongside, The Collection. This single LP reissue will be released on the same day.
The Annie Lennox Collection and Songs of Mass Destruction will be reissued on 22 August 2025, via Sony.
